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ny vs Santuck, Sc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ny, Usa and Santuck, Sc, Usa is approximately 977 km or 607 mi.
  • To reach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ny in this distance one would set out from Santuck, Sc bearing 21.2°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ny bearing 23.9° or NNE .
  •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Santuck, Sc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Santuck, Sc is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 7.6 °C (13.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5 °C (9°F) more in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 405.1 mm (15.9 in) less which is equivalent to 405.1 l/m² (9.94 US gal/ft²) or 4,051,000 l/ha (433,079 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.1° lower in Rochester/ Rochester-Monroe, Ny than in Santuck, Sc.
